Output 16944034ee18d4958134207a1b977f0939816e29fc2e44817d9f123a99706c41:0

value
1320800
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dcbf2dfb69d2b8b9629f681de7c6c39cf174501 OP_EQUAL
address
3G5NLGSbZqKMfYQL1baY33AZN2utvqhFiE
transaction
16944034ee18d4958134207a1b977f0939816e29fc2e44817d9f123a99706c41
spent
true